About The Position

Reporting to the Manager or Director of Materials & Logistics, the Supervisor, Order Management provides day-to-day operational supervision for order management activities and the associate pick and pack team. The role supports accurate and timely order fulfillment by coordinating daily workflows, resolving routine and moderately complex order issues, and serving as a first-level escalation point. The Supervisor ensures established processes, service levels, and quality standards are consistently followed while supporting team development through coaching and guidance. This is an onsite role within our Irving, TX facility. The schedule is Monday - Thursday 6 am to 4:30pm. Please note that Friday availability will be temporarily required.

Responsibilities

  • Provide day-to-day supervision and work direction for Order Management Specialists, Coordinators, and Customer Care Specialists across three shifts, ensuring workload is balanced, coverage is aligned to demand, and service levels are consistently met.
  • Serve as the first-level escalation point for order management and fulfillment-related issues, resolving routine and moderately complex problems and escalating higher-risk issues as appropriate.
  • Directly supervise of the dayshift Pick & Pack team, responsible for picking inventory from designated inventory locations, packing units into cartons, master packing orders, and staging completed shipments in alignment with orders released by Order Management.
  • Coordinate daily priorities between Order Management and Pick & Pack operations, ensuring order releases are aligned with labor capacity, inventory availability, and customer service level agreements (SLAs).
  • Monitor order flows from order creation through fulfillment, packing, and shipment to ensure accuracy, timeliness, and adherence to standard operating procedures and customer priorities.
  • Ensure accurate execution of inventory movement activities, including picking, packing, and master packing, while maintaining inventory integrity and supporting cycle count and inventory control processes as required.
  • Partner closely with Fulfillment, Inventory Control, Planning, and Customer Account Management to resolve order constraints, prioritize urgent customer needs, and drive smooth end-to-end execution.
  • Track, analyze, and report performance metrics for both Order Management and Pick & Pack teams, including SLA attainment, order accuracy, productivity, quality, and backlog; identify trends and recommend continuous improvement opportunities.
  • Provide coaching, training, and on-the-job guidance to both Order Management and Pick & Pack team members, reinforcing safety, quality, productivity, and customer-focused behaviors.
  • Support consistent application of standard operating procedures across office and floor-based activities, ensuring compliance with safety requirements, quality standards, and internal controls.
  • Utilize Oracle and related systems to review order status, inventory transactions, and exceptions, ensuring accurate system execution
